For instance, these little wigglers are your trump cards if you're looking for a proven way to catch smaller fish. Trout are sometimes unforeseeable, and they frighten easily. Considering that using smaller sized worms like Mealworms and Red Worms for fishing suggests they shake much less and present a smaller sized dish, they are a lot more likely to obtain serious interest from trout.
These black-and-yellow worms are little yet mighty, packing a punch when it comes to drawing in fish, specifically smaller sized ones. Their soft appearance and sweet fragrance make them alluring to Panfish, Trout, and Crappie, as well as Chub, Carp, and also Catfish. Not technically a worm (it's really moth larvae), these little animals have a track record for being a yummy treat on the block due to their high-fat content (according to the fish, anyway) and have actually additionally verified to be respectable fishing worms throughout the colder seasons.

Worms are sensitive to warmth and light, and they can pass away quickly if revealed to them. Prevent congestion the container, as this can create stress and anxiety to the worms and lead to their death. Manage your worms with care, also when baiting your hook. Avoid using hooks that are also large or sharp, as they can harm them and you need real-time worms to work their magic.

It depends on what you're fishing for and where you're fishing. Red worms are smaller sized and, therefore, fantastic for trout and panfish, while Nightcrawlers are larger and much better for larger varieties like bass and catfish.
